>> I find no ways to route (loop_back) the Line-in(where I have my tv-tuner
>> pluged in) to
>> the headphone jack, maybe someone know how to do it or know any links on
>> documentation on how to do it.
>>
>> The sound card is onboard Intel D945GTP
>> the chipset is STAC9220 (from sigmatel) (HDA_intel compatible)
>> I am runing ALSA 1.0.11 not in the kernel(as module).
>> kernel 2.6.16.5.
>>
>> The only way to get sound from LineIn to HeadPhone right now is
>> "cat /dev/dsp > /dev/audio", but the quality is realy bad( with this
>> command I know that the configuration of the input and output is OK).

The problem shouldn't be happening. The driver for the intel8x0 should
automagically route the signal from line to master out. If you run
alsamixer there might be a capture switch toggle to set or it could be a
driver bug.
What programs/mixers other than "cat" have you tried?
